High-Protein Foods for Weight Gain

Are you an avid gym goer but unable to gain weight? Chances are you aren’t including high-protein in your meal. Let’s find out why you are not gaining weight and what you can do about it!

Why are you eating but not gaining weight?

The science behind gaining weight is to consume more calories than you burn. People with a high metabolism tend to burn calories faster and can not gain weight. 

Eating more carbohydrates in your diet and fewer proteins can also be a reason for an inability to gain weight. Carbohydrates are processed by the body to provide energy for workouts. It is recommended to eat meals that are high in protein to gain weight and avoid gaining fat.

So what can you eat to gain weight?

Although eating protein is most widely associated with weight gain, eating carbohydrates and fats too are essential. The key to healthy weight gain is eating a calorie-surplus balanced diet with more proteins, carbohydrates, and healthy fats.

What are some high-protein foods to help you gain weight?

  • Eggs 

    These low carb high-protein foods are full of omega-3 fatty acids, amino acids, and up to 13 grams of protein. It helps with quick and healthy weight gain and makes a delicious breakfast.

    • Paneer

    Paneer is packed with protein and has around 14g of protein per 100 grams of paneer. It makes a versatile ingredient and can easily be incorporated into any meal throughout the day. It is a big part of vegetarian high-protein meals.

    • Tilapia 

    All seafood lovers wanting to gain weight can opt for this delicious, protein-rich fish. With up to 21 g of protein and healthy fats, tilapia makes the perfect for weight gain. Time to whip up a delicious dinner!

    • Chicken 

    Who doesn’t love chicken? One of the most used items in Indian non-vegetarian diets, 100 grams of chicken has over 24 grams of protein, making it the perfect addition to weight-gaining diets

    • Quinoa

    A perfect source of protein containing all 9 essential amino acids. One cup of quinoa contains 8 grams of protein. Incorporating quinoa into your breakfast every day helps with efficient weight gaining. 

    • Chickpeas

    Chickpeas are an excellent item to include in a high-protein diet. With 19 grams of protein per 100 grams, chickpeas are a delicious way to increase your body weight healthily. Chickpea also contains 12 grams of fibre making it great for your gut health!

    • Soybean 

    When it comes to a high-protein diet, soya makes the perfect ingredient for a scrumptious meal. 100 grams of soybean gives you up to 12 grams of protein. Pair it with some spices and cilantro and treat yourself to an amazing high-protein meal, which is vegetarian as well. 

    • Kidney Beans

    Rajma chawal is an all-time favourite meal. And it is high in protein! 100 grams of rajma gives you 8 grams of protein and 10 grams of fibre plus lots of joy! Treat yourself to a rajma chawal night in!

    • Greek Yoghurt 

    Loaded with whey and casein protein, Greek yoghurt has around 10 grams of protein per 100 grams serving. It also is an excellent source of Vitamin D. Make a quick Greek yoghurt breakfast and top it with fruits and honey!

    The bottom line 

    Gaining weight is a process that takes time and dedication. Everybody is different and has different needs. Finding the right fit for you is essential. Remember, there are no shortcuts when it comes to health. Eating healthy is the key to staying fit!





